The philip beck lecture. Philip beck graduated having served as editorinchief of the Boston University law review. After clerking for one year with the u. S. Court of appeals for the district of columbia, he joined kirkland and ellis where he spent the next 17 years establishing his reputation as one of the countrys leading courtroom lawyers. As one of the countrys leading courtroom lawyers. In 1993, mr. Beck and his colleague founded one of the most highly respected firms of trial attorneys in the nation. Mr. Beck has litigated hundreds of cases over the course of his career, but he is perhaps most wellknown for his work as the lead attorney representing the george w. Bush campaign in bush versus gore, which ultimately determined the outcome of the 2000 president ial election. We are grateful to mr. Beck for funding this lecture series and establishing the philip beck establishment, currently held by my colleague gary lawson. ....
